> tracing_record_cmdline() internally uses __this_cpu_read() and
> __this_cpu_write() on the per-CPU variable trace_taskinfo_save, and
> trace_save_cmdline() explicitly asserts preemption is disabled via
> lockdep_assert_preemption_disabled().  These operations are safe only
> when preemption is off, as they were designed to be called from the
> scheduler's context probe_wakeup_sched_switch() / probe_wakeup().
> 
> __blk_add_trace() calls tracing_record_cmdline(current) from process
> context where preemption is fully enabled, triggering the following
> splat on using blktests/blktrace/002:
